Nine dead in hit-and-run accidents in north China

TIANJIN: Nine people died and 11 others were injured in a series of hit-and-run accidents in north China's Tianjin municipality Monday morning, police said.

Police have seized the suspect, a 40-year-old man surnamed Zhang, who, in a fit of temper, deliberately hit vehicles, bicycle riders and pedestrians with a bus.

Three police wagons were among the vehicles hit by the bus.

Before the serial accidents, Zhang, a clerk with the Tianbao Transportation Co based at Tianjin's economic development zone, injured a colleague surnamed Li with a knife in a conflict at around 8 am, police and witnesses said.

Among the injured were four policemen who were trying to stop Zhang.
